The valences of isolated Eu impurities at Pd surfaces and in ZnO semiconductor
crystals are intended to be determined from the oscillation patterns of the
perturbed angular correlation technique. After the production and the
implantation of appropiate precursor isotopes, the 11/2-isomeric levels in Eu-
149 and Eu-147 have been utilized. After annealing procedures, first successful
measurements could be done to determine the quadrupolar interactions of Eu
in the top layer of a Pd single crystal and in non-cubic ZnO. Applying an external
magnetic field in addition, the measured combined interactions are found to be
in agreement with the assumption of bivalent Eu in ZnO.
